Maxtronic Migration to Open Source VoIP technology Understanding the quality, unique flexibility, and cost effectiveness that open source VoIP solutions offer businesses today, Maxtronic founders Shireen and Agante specialize in open source VoIP implementations and audio transcription for medium and large enterprises.
Shireen and Agante first became interested in VoIP while running The Cipher Group, a network management company. As Cipher grew, Shireen and Agante saw their VoIP implementation business rapidly expand as enterprises relied on their network design expertise to guarantee successful VoIP implementations. Shireen and Agante realized that many VoIP service providers did not have the networking expertise needed to successfully integrate voice and data packets on a converged network. Cipher was able to carve out a niche, delivering VoIP implementations with a variety of products including systems from Avaya, Nortel, and Cisco systems.
